Understanding 4K Camera Modules

4K camera modules are specialized devices designed to capture high-resolution videos and images at 3840x2160 pixels. They are typically utilized in a range of applications, from drones and robotics to surveillance and streaming. Key Considerations When Purchasing a 4K Camera Module

Resolution and Image Quality

One of the most straightforward aspects of a 4K camera module is its resolution, but not all 4K cameras are created equal. Image quality can vary widely depending on the sensor quality, lens used, and image processing capabilities. Industry analyst Sarah Lee emphasizes the importance of sensor technology: "Always look for modules that utilize high-quality sensors. They should also feature good low-light performance for versatility in different shooting conditions."

Field of View

The field of view (FOV) is another vital aspect to consider. A wider FOV allows for more expansive framing but may distort images if not managed correctly. "It's essential to understand the application before selecting a FOV. For instance, drone operators often prefer a wide angle, while filmmakers may opt for a narrow perspective for storytelling,” advises filmmaker Tom Richards.

Frame Rate and Compression

Frame rates determine how smooth the video playback will be under various conditions. Most 4K camera modules support frame rates of at least 30 frames per second (fps), while some can deliver up to 60 fps or more. "Compression technology is equally crucial. Make sure the camera module uses efficient codecs. This will not only ensure video quality but also make storage and post-processing easier," comments video production expert Lisa Chen.

Connectivity Options

The connectivity options of a 4K camera module are increasingly important, especially with the rise of live streaming and real-time data transfer needs. Check for available ports, wireless capabilities, and compatibility with existing systems. Tech specialist Carl Whitman states, "Wireless connectivity like Wi-Fi or Bluetooth can be a game-changer. It allows for remote operation and simplifies the buyer’s workflow considerably."

Size and Form Factor

Depending on your application, the size and form factor of a 4K camera module could be deciding factors. Smaller modules are ideal for compact devices, while larger units might offer more features. For instance, robotics engineer Emma Ford advises, "Consider where and how you will use the camera module. Select a size that fits seamlessly into your existing design without compromising on functionality."

Budget and Brand Reputation

While it might be tempting to choose a module based solely on price, investing in a reputable brand can often yield better long-term results. "Prioritizing a well-reviewed brand can save money in the long run, as high-quality components lead to fewer repairs and replacements," says seasoned technology journalist Ben Carter.
